Art Time! Look-See-Draw
Lots of people want, or love to, draw but sometimes don't have the confidence or skills. It could be that you already draw and maybe don't take the time or space for it - this course is for you. Using a range of materials, playful approaches, experimentation and structured tasks you will develop ways of looking, seeing and drawing. The course takes place in a light-filled art room and you will be in a small group working with a friendly and supportive tutor. All welcome, from complete beginners onwards, no experience necessary.
Returners are welcome to come back to enjoy the course.
Take time out to do some art and explore, learn or improve your skills.
Art materials provided.
